Al-Mustaqbal University (Women's Affairs Department) organized, in collaboration with the Women's Affairs Unit at the College of Engineering and Engineering Technologies, an outstanding awareness lecture titled "Intellectual Extremism and Its Impact on the Family" as part of implementing the Institutional Participation and Reform Pillar (Section 3). The lecture was supervised by Prof. Dr. Sahira Qahtan Abdul Jabar and followed up by the head of the Women's Affairs Unit, Mrs. Amal Abbas Obeid.<br /><br />The Department of Communication Techniques Engineering organized an awareness lecture titled "Intellectual Extremism and Its Impact on the Family," presented by programmer Ghufran Alaa Zahir. The lecture addressed the effects of intellectual extremism on family cohesion, highlighting how extremist ideas affect family relationships and increase tensions within the household. It also discussed the role of the family in preventing this phenomenon by promoting open dialogue and intellectual awareness, which helps create a stable family environment and enhances individuals' ability to think critically and make sound decisions.<br /><br />Al-Mustaqbal University, the first in Iraq.
